as requested by iraklis here's the "technique":
put your cam and wide angle lens (i wish i had a 10-20 or something in that range that is wider than my 20mm prime) on a tripod or something stable (i put it on a high concrete step for this one) and just fire away as the people walking by. just make sure you don't change the position of your camera, the focal lengh if you have a zoom, the focus and the exposure (put everything on full manual) and make sure the light is not changing while you do the series! then in photoshop just select the pics you think contain interesting people or situations and combine them by overlaying them and masking the parts you want to see in the final frame. basically the same technique that you use to do these multiple self portraits:
